Can a virtual reality cognitive training application fulfill a dual role? Using the virtual supermarket cognitive training application as a screening tool for mild cognitive impairment.

Abstract

BACKGROUND

Recent research advocates the potential of virtual reality (VR) applications in assessing cognitive functions highlighting the possibility of using a VR application for mild cognitive impairment (MCI) screening.

OBJECTIVE

The aim of this study is to investigate whether a VR cognitive training application, the virtual supermarket (VSM), can be used as a screening tool for MCI.

METHODS

Two groups, one of healthy older adults (n = 21) and one of MCI patients (n = 34), were recruited from day centers for cognitive disorders and administered the VSM and a neuropsychological test battery. The performance of the two groups in the VSM was compared and correlated with performance in established neuropsychological tests. At the same time, the effectiveness of a combination of traditional neuropsychological tests and the VSM was examined.

RESULTS

VSM displayed a correct classification rate (CCR) of 87.30% when differentiating between MCI patients and healthy older adults, while it was unable to differentiate between MCI subtypes. At the same time, the VSM correlates with various established neuropsychological tests. A limited number of tests were able to improve the CCR of the VSM when combined with the VSM for screening purposes.

DISCUSSION

VSM appears to be a valid method of screening for MCI in an older adult population though it cannot be used for MCI subtype assessment. VSM's concurrent validity is supported by the large number of correlations between the VSM and established tests. It is considered a robust test on its own as the inclusion of other tests failed to improve its CCR significantly.

摘要

背景

近期研究提倡虚拟现实(VR)应用在评估认知功能方面的潜力,强调了使用VR应用进行轻度认知障碍(MCI)筛查的可能性。

目的

本研究旨在调查一种VR认知训练应用——虚拟超市(VSM)是否可作为MCI的筛查工具。

方法

从认知障碍日间护理中心招募了两组人员,一组为健康老年人(n = 21),另一组为MCI患者(n = 34),并对他们进行了VSM测试和一套神经心理学测试。比较了两组在VSM中的表现,并将其与既定神经心理学测试中的表现进行关联。同时,检验了传统神经心理学测试与VSM相结合的有效性。

结果

在区分MCI患者和健康老年人时,VSM的正确分类率(CCR)为87.30%,但它无法区分MCI亚型。同时,VSM与各种既定的神经心理学测试相关。为了筛查目的,将有限数量的测试与VSM结合使用时,能够提高VSM的CCR。

讨论

VSM似乎是在老年人群中筛查MCI的一种有效方法,尽管它不能用于MCI亚型评估。VSM与既定测试之间的大量相关性支持了其同时效度。由于纳入其他测试未能显著提高其CCR,因此它本身被认为是一种可靠的测试。
